ABSTRACT:
The drive unit is improved in precision while the number of its manufacturing steps is a minimum. The drive unit reduces its manufacturing cost, and comprises a base plate 1 assuming a predetermined shape in cross-section so as to form a pair of frame portions 2 in its opposite sides. The plate 1 is made of metal, formed by using an extrusion process, and provided with: a concave portion 4 with a central hole 3a through which a motor M is mounted on the plate 1; and, a mounting hole 3c through which a swing arm is mounted on the plate 1. The motor M has its spindle 5 mounted in the central hole 3a of the plate 1 in an insertion manner. The swing arm 6 has its base portion supported by a pivot 8 through a pair of ball bearings 7. The pivot 8 is mounted on the plate 1 through the mounting hole 3c in an insertion manner.
